Paperback. Condition: Very Good. A rebellious collection of visual artists who all broke the mould in exciting and inspiring ways. This book encourages readers of all ages to rise up and express themselves freely, making art in any way they choose. Creating art is really important for children today, especially growing up in a world filled with technology. Art gives them a unique way to express themselves, solve problems, and think in new ways. It also builds self-esteem and balances mental health. This inclusive collection of artists from across the world and throughout history will inspire a variety of readers. AGES: 5 to 7. Paperback. Condition: New. A cute non-fiction title that brings baby animals from vulnerable and endangered species to life in a way that will entice readers to discover some of these creatures for the first time! Exciting yet informative, this collection of facts is all about some of our planets most amazing and adorable animals. The sweet animals will appeal to children visually, but the book also carries a strong education message, and encouragement to support conservation. The foreword is written by wildlife filmmaker Dan O'Neill, who has had his documentaries shown on BBC Earth. AGES: 4 to 7 AUTHOR: Loll Kirby has spent many years being inspired by young people, through her work as a primary teacher and forest school leader. She believes that children are never too small to start making a difference. She lives in Leamington Spa, and has three young children. Ashlee Spink studied a BA in Illustration at the Arts University in Bournemouth, and is now a freelance illustrator. She lives and works in Winchester, and her clients include Paperchase and the BBC.
